Uninterruptible Power Supplies
Chassis Selection
The S5KC Modular UPS system has multiple chassis
available to build on:
Select the proper chassis based on your applications current
and future need for expansion. Also consider if redundancy
will be required for your application then consider your
application power and location wiring needs. To help with
selecting the appropriate chassis series, we have provided
a useful selection flow chart to guide you to an appropriate
chassis series for your needs.
Steps to Selection
1. Determine the maximum kVA you will need for future
expansion.
2. Determine the kVA and run time value for your
immediate need.
3. Using the flow chart to the right, determine the voltage,
phase configuration and chassis requirements.
4. Determine if you need redundancy. If the exact run time
is critical and you are not sure which unit is appropriate,
please contact our technical support team to aid in
selection.
5. Select the unit that meets both your immediate
requirements, and is expandable to your future
needs. Each chassis will have a “Maximum Upgrade”
capacity. The Maximum Upgrade is the highest kVA
expansion that particular configuration is capable of
without removing any of the battery modules from the
original configuration.
6. External Battery Cabinets (EBC). Depending on
extended run-times desired or your location's spacing
requirements, you may be able to add an optional EBC
to extend your run-time.
7. Optional External Maintenance Bypass (EMB) or other
available accessories. Review your application's current
and future needs and consider all functional options
including filters and spare modules if desired.
